Financial blog flirts with Trig Trutherism

By Michelle Malkin  •  December 9, 2008 09:53 PM

I like to keep up with financial blogs and have linked to several favorites over the past year. Last week, I linked to a good analysis of Hank Paulson’s latest crap-flinging by Henry Blodget at Clusterstock. That site, along with Silicon Alley Insider, offers top-notch financial analysis and business news.

It is not a place I expect to find unhinged Trig Trutherism. But yesterday, Blodget indulged himself and linked approvingly to The Atlantic’s chief womb investigator, Andrew Sullivan — and even reposted the same tinfoil photos I wrote about in my truther column last week.

The slide into conspiracy-mongering is all the more embarrassing for the financial blog heavyweight because Blodget appears to have missed the debunking of Sullivan by Sullivan’s own staffer.
